Why solid teak for a dining table

Teak earns its price at the dining table because it shrugs off the two things that destroy timber: moisture and daily use. Its natural oils resist water rings, spills, and warping, which is exactly what a surface used three times a day needs. That is why a well-made teak table is one of the few pieces you can realistically pass down a generation.

How we build your custom teak set

Ordering made-to-order teak follows a clear path, and knowing it upfront helps you plan a villa handover or restaurant opening.

  1. Consultation & brief — share your space, sizes, and reference images; we advise on proportions.
  2. Design & quote — drawings, material spec, and a transparent factory-direct price before anything is cut.
  3. Material selection — Grade A teak for heirloom pieces, or suar for live-edge slabs.
  4. Kiln drying & production — timber is oven-dried to 10–12% moisture content, then handcrafted. Allow 4–8 weeks.
  5. Quality control, finishing & delivery — including secure export crating for overseas buyers.

Common mistakes when ordering custom teak

Most regrets with teak come from a handful of avoidable errors. Here are the myths worth correcting before you order.

  • “All teak is the same.” It is not. Grade A heartwood (high oil, golden, termite-resistant) behaves very differently from sapwood-heavy Grade B/C. Confirm the grade in writing.
  • “Cheaper is fine.” The most common corner cut is skipping proper kiln drying. Timber that is not dried to 10–12% moisture content can crack or warp — especially when shipped to a four-season country.

Your custom teak order checklist

Before you confirm a custom teak order, make sure you have:

  • [ ] Exact dimensions of the space and the table footprint
  • [ ] Teak grade specified (A vs B/C) in the quote
  • [ ] Confirmed kiln-dried moisture content (10–12%)
  • [ ] Finish chosen (natural oil, matte, or stain)
  • [ ] Lead time agreed (typically 4–8 weeks)
  • [ ] Export packing / shipping method (FCL vs LCL) if shipping abroad

How long does a custom teak set take to make?

Most custom teak furniture takes 4–8 weeks to produce, plus quality control and (for overseas orders) export crating. Large villa orders should be planned 3–4 months ahead.

Can you ship custom teak furniture overseas?

Yes. We kiln-dry timber to 10–12% moisture content specifically so pieces stay stable in a four-season climate, and we arrange secure export packing for FCL or LCL shipments.
